OpenAI's own Preparedness Framework just flagged Astra as the first model to hit "Critical" cybersecurity capability.

Not "good at CTFs." Not "useful with human direction."

Autonomous zero-day discovery and exploitation across hardened real-world systems. Without anyone guiding it.

During evaluation, Astra scored 100% on ExploitBench. It discovered and weaponized two zero-day vulnerabilities. It built a full browser-compromise chain that escaped the sandbox and executed commands on the host machine.

All without a human in the loop.

OpenAI's response: they're gating access. The most advanced cyber capabilities go only to trusted defenders through their Daybreak coalition. Not to the general public. Not to enterprise buyers. Not to you.
